Not sure how much it will affect the fri-sat drop but Summit is restricting the showings of Breaking Dawn. As shows were selling out fri night we figured we would just open up one of the digitals to accomodate the extra crowd. Summit refused to let us open up any extra screenings of the show. So people were forced to buy tickets for Saturday showings. Not sure if it will translate into a better hold Fri-Sat than expected but it definitely hampered the friday grosses. I'm sure if they let theaters open as many as they want they could have easily beat new moons fri numbers. The only reason I can think they would do that is to make people think all the shows are sold out to build buzz but with a movie like Breaking Dawn I fail to see the point.

Weekend Actuals
Top 12:
5 points - Twilight: Breaking Dawn Pt 1, $138.1M
4 points - Happy Feet Two, $20.2M
3 points - Immortals, $12.4M
2 points - Jack and Jill, $11.7M
1 point - Puss in Boots, $10.8M
Tower Heist, $7.1M
J. Edgar, $5.9M
Harold & Kumar Xmas, $2.9M
In Time, $1.7M
The Descendants, $1.2M
Paranormal Activity 3, $1.0M
Footloose, $861K
PTA:
5 points - The Descendants, $41,038
4 points - Twilight: Breaking Dawn Pt 1, $34,012
3 points - Melancholia, $5,922
2 points - Happy Feet Two, $5,889
1 point (Sep/Oct leagues) - Like Crazy, $4,837 (that makes 13 PTA points total)
1 point (Nov leagues only) - Immortals, $3,959
